The trade surplus dropped 1.4 percent and totalled 1.024 billion dollars in June compared to the volume registered during the same month last year, according to the Indec national statistics bureau.
The exports ended at 7.121 billion dollars, dropping 17 percent, while the imports reached 6.097 billion dollars and fell 22 percent, according to the official data.
In 2011, it had reached 1.039 billion dollars.
